4. Safety

When you choose a stroller, the safety of your child is a top priority. A lot of strollers that are traditional are ideal for busy sidewalks, parks, roads that are paved and trails. Some strollers come with fully reclining seats that allow babies to ride in safety. Some are compatible with a car seats. These are heavy strollers, however, and some of them can be difficult to lift in and out from the trunk of your car. Some strollers are too large to fit through some doors.

A stroller that sits and stands allows older siblings to sit or stand while the child is in a standard seat. This can build an increased bond between the two kids and aid in developing a sense of responsibility. This will also lessen sibling fights over which kid should sit where, as each child is in the same spot.

If you decide to purchase a single standing stroller ensure that it is in compliance with the minimum safety standards set by the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C). Visit the website of the manufacturer for the most recent updates and look for models with a 5-point safety harness. Make sure that the brake lever is out of reach of older kids, and that it's easy to operate with one hand.

Consider a wider base to prevent tipping, a padded seat for your child, and a rear brake that is activated by the foot. The hanging of toys or other items from the handle of the stroller could cause them to fall on the sleepy child. For infants who are prone to sunburns or other illnesses from direct sunlight, a stroller equipped with a canopy sunshade is essential.

Test the stroller by walking along with it and raising it with your arms. Ask the store to let you test a demo unit before purchasing. If you can't test it out in person, then compare its weight with other strollers of the same size. Also, measure the trunk of your car to see whether it can fit. Check the stroller's ease of use both when it is open and closed.
